SHORT BIOGRAPHICAL SKETCH

Dr. Kaushal Kumar Sharma was born on 24th Nov 1960. He had done B.Sc.Engg(Mech) from B.I.T.Sindri , M.Tech.(Machine Design) from I.I.T.B.H.U. Varanasi , Ph.D from N.I.T.Silchar . He has number of papers in the field of wind Rotor. He has established instrumentation laboratory in the Department Mechanical Engg , N.I.T.Silchar . He is a Professor in the Deptt of Mechanical Engineering
